Types of AI Agents Used in E-commerce
E-commerce platforms employ various types of AI agents, each with specific functionalities tailored to enhance different aspects of the business. Reactive agents, for instance, are designed to respond to changes in real-time, making them ideal for dynamic pricing models. They operate based on predefined rules without any memory of past interactions, which simplifies their design but limits their complexity. Conversely, deliberative agents use complex algorithms to plan and predict customer behaviors, offering a more nuanced approach to tasks like personalized recommendations. Hybrid agents combine the attributes of both, providing a balance of reactivity and deliberation, making them suitable for multifaceted tasks such as inventory management.

**Step-by-step Guide to AI Implementation**
1. **Assessment and Planning:** Begin with a comprehensive market readiness analysis. Evaluate your current tech stack and identify potential areas where AI can add value. Utilize tools like those provided by [Geo-Score](https://geo-score.online/nl/analyze/product-pages) to analyze your product pages for AI readiness.
2. **Choosing the Right AI Tools:** Use a comparison matrix to evaluate AI solutions that align with your business goals. Consider factors such as compatibility with your Universal Commerce Protocol (UCP) and the flexibility of integration with existing payment infrastructure.
3. **Pilot Testing:** Conduct a pilot test with the selected AI tools. Gather data on performance metrics such as conversion rates and customer engagement. This phase is crucial to ensure that the AI tools meet the expected outcomes without disrupting current operations.
4. **Full-scale Implementation:** Once the pilot test yields positive results, proceed with a phased rollout. Continually monitor the AI's impact using data-focused KPIs to refine and optimize the integration.
**Risk Management and Mitigation Strategies**
To mitigate risks associated with AI integration, consider the following strategies:
- **Data Privacy and Security:** Ensure compliance with data protection regulations such as GDPR. Implement robust encryption protocols to safeguard customer data.
- **Bias and Fairness:** Utilize AI algorithms that are transparent and free from bias. Regular audits of AI systems can help maintain fairness and accountability.
- **Scalability and Flexibility:** Choose AI solutions that offer scalability to adapt to future growth and market changes. Building flexibility into your AI framework will ensure long-term sustainability.
